Transmission Control Cable Assembly: Installation
- INSTALL TRANSMISSION CONTROL CABLE ASSEMBLY
- Install the transmission control cable assembly into the control shaft lever with the nut.
Torque: 12 N*m (122 kgf*cm, 9 ft.*lbf)
- Fix the transmission control cable assembly onto the transmission control cable bracket with a new clip.
- Install the transmission control cable assembly with the 2 nuts.
Torque: 5.0 N*m (51 kgf*cm, 44 in.*lbf)
- Install the transmission control cable assembly onto the rear engine mounting insulator with the bolt.
Torque: 5.0 N*m (51 kgf*cm, 44 in.*lbf)
- Connect the transmission control cable assembly to the transmission control cable support.
- Rotate the transmission control cable nut counterclockwise approximately 180° and, while holding the nut in that position, press in the stopper until it makes 2 "click" sounds.
- Push the lock piece up from the back side of the adjuster case while pinching the claws on the lock piece.
- Install the outer cable of the transmission control cable onto the shift lever retainer, check that the position of the spring is the same as A shown in the illustration, and press in the stopper.
HINT:
If the stopper cannot be pressed in, slightly rotate the nut clockwise and then press in the stopper.
- Connect the control cable to the shift lever.
- Connect the 2 connectors.

- INSTALL FRONT NO. 1 FLOOR HEAT INSULATOR
- Install the front upper No. 1 floor heat insulator with the 3 nuts.
Torque: 5.5 N*m (56 kgf*cm, 49 in.*lbf)

- INSTALL CENTER EXHAUST PIPE ASSEMBLY
- Using vernier calipers, measure the free length of the compression spring.
Minimum length:
38.5 mm (1.516 in.)
If the length is not as specified, replace the compression spring.
- Using a plastic hammer and a wooden block, tap in a new exhaust pipe gasket until its surface is flush with the center exhaust pipe assembly and No. 2 center exhaust pipe assembly.
CAUTION:
- Install the exhaust pipe gasket in the correct direction.
- Do not damage the outer surface of the exhaust pipe gasket.
- Do not reuse the exhaust pipe gasket.
- Do not push in the gasket with the exhaust pipe when connecting it.
- Install the exhaust pipe support, then install the center exhaust pipe assembly.
- Install the center exhaust pipe assembly onto the No. 2 center exhaust pipe assembly with the 2 bolts and 2 compression springs.
Torque: 43 N*m (438 kgf*cm, 32 ft.*lbf)
- Install the center exhaust pipe assembly onto the front exhaust pipe assembly with a new gasket and 2 bolts.
Torque: 43 N*m (438 kgf*cm, 32 ft.*lbf)
